Timerliste wieder vergesslich...
-
- Interessierter
- Beiträge: 40
- Registriert: Dienstag 12. März 2002, 07:09
Timerliste wieder vergesslich...
Hallo Ihr,
zunächst mal ein Danke an alle Entwickler &Co. für das neue Image vom 18.02.03.
Einen Bug habe ich auch schon feststellen müssen. Die Timerliste wird beim schalten der Box in den StandBy Modus gelöscht und irgendwie geht die Mutetaste bei mir nicht mehr seit dem Update...
Ist das bei Euch auch?
Gruss René
zunächst mal ein Danke an alle Entwickler &Co. für das neue Image vom 18.02.03.
Einen Bug habe ich auch schon feststellen müssen. Die Timerliste wird beim schalten der Box in den StandBy Modus gelöscht und irgendwie geht die Mutetaste bei mir nicht mehr seit dem Update...
Ist das bei Euch auch?
Gruss René
(Nokia Kabel 2*I, Avia500 und Sagem 1*I, Avia 600)
-
- Interessierter
- Beiträge: 70
- Registriert: Donnerstag 13. Februar 2003, 15:51
-
- Interessierter
- Beiträge: 40
- Registriert: Dienstag 12. März 2002, 07:09
-
- Einsteiger
- Beiträge: 389
- Registriert: Montag 20. Januar 2003, 01:54
Also ich hab es nur einmal geschaft das der Timer seine Einstelungen vergessen hat ... da hab ich den Timer direckt bei einer Aufname gestört (aktiver timer geändert) und damit die Box bei nachsten Timer-Auftrag zum Abstürtzen gebracht ... danach was die timer.conf leer ... ist mir aber bis jetzt nicht nochmal passirt..
Nokia 2xI Kabel Avia600L
-
- Interessierter
- Beiträge: 40
- Registriert: Dienstag 12. März 2002, 07:09
Ich werde es heute nochmals neu probieren. Irgendwie schon seltam das es bei Euch geht und bei mir ist die Liste nach dem Herunterfahren in den "Deep StandBy" leer - also nix mit selbständiger Aufnahme etc. Sonst macht das Image vom 18.Feb.03 ja einen sehr guten Eindruck, selbst das Umschalten von DD 5.1 nach DS geht jetzt auf meiner Nokiabox ohne das Lautsprechertötende Fieben!
Gruss René
Gruss René
(Nokia Kabel 2*I, Avia500 und Sagem 1*I, Avia 600)
-
- Interessierter
- Beiträge: 96
- Registriert: Mittwoch 29. Mai 2002, 13:34
hi,
also die dbox fängt an jetzt richtig spass zu machen!
-> graben funktioniert (ohne resyncs)
-> wol funktioniert (eine ganz tolle sache!!!!)
-> jugendschutz sperre: ok
aber was jetzt auf einmal nicht mehr geht:
ist (deshalb poste ich das jetzt hier als antowort)
das speichern der timerliste...
... es ist wie oben schon von RSchmidt beschrieben:
nach deep standby ist die liste weg.
was aber auffällt: ich programmier nen timer, schalte die dbox aus.
und anschliessend fährt die dbox tatsächlich zum richtigen zeitpunkt hoch
aber das wars dann auch schon. -> die timerliste ist weg.
.. ich habe bereits die cramfs neu eingepielt, nützt aber garnichts....
weiss jemand rat??
wo wir die timerliste gespeichert?
warum ist die nach dem hochfahren wieder weg??
fragen über fragen...
ABER DENNOCH: ich bin mit den softwarestand (bis auf den timer )
SEHR ZUFRIEDEN!
EIN RESPEKT AN DIE ENTWICKLER.
Gruß Tom.
basisimage 1.6.8; cramfs 18.02.03
also die dbox fängt an jetzt richtig spass zu machen!
-> graben funktioniert (ohne resyncs)
-> wol funktioniert (eine ganz tolle sache!!!!)
-> jugendschutz sperre: ok
aber was jetzt auf einmal nicht mehr geht:
ist (deshalb poste ich das jetzt hier als antowort)
das speichern der timerliste...
... es ist wie oben schon von RSchmidt beschrieben:
nach deep standby ist die liste weg.
was aber auffällt: ich programmier nen timer, schalte die dbox aus.
und anschliessend fährt die dbox tatsächlich zum richtigen zeitpunkt hoch
aber das wars dann auch schon. -> die timerliste ist weg.
.. ich habe bereits die cramfs neu eingepielt, nützt aber garnichts....
weiss jemand rat??
wo wir die timerliste gespeichert?
warum ist die nach dem hochfahren wieder weg??
fragen über fragen...
ABER DENNOCH: ich bin mit den softwarestand (bis auf den timer )
SEHR ZUFRIEDEN!
EIN RESPEKT AN DIE ENTWICKLER.
Gruß Tom.
basisimage 1.6.8; cramfs 18.02.03
philips, sat: astra19°+eutel13°, avia600, neutrino, alexW1.6.8, cramfs 18.02.03
Sicher das die Liste beim Runterfahren gelöscht wird.
Bei meinen Tests wurde sie (obwohl vorhanden) nach dem Start einfach nicht angezeigt.
cu
usul
BTW: Ich verstehe immer noch nicht warum sie überhaupt beim Herunterfahren gespeichert werden muß. Warum nicht einmal abspeichern wenn der user änderungen vornimmt und gut ist?
Bei meinen Tests wurde sie (obwohl vorhanden) nach dem Start einfach nicht angezeigt.
cu
usul
BTW: Ich verstehe immer noch nicht warum sie überhaupt beim Herunterfahren gespeichert werden muß. Warum nicht einmal abspeichern wenn der user änderungen vornimmt und gut ist?
-
- Einsteiger
- Beiträge: 389
- Registriert: Montag 20. Januar 2003, 01:54
-
- Interessierter
- Beiträge: 96
- Registriert: Mittwoch 29. Mai 2002, 13:34
die frage wäre, wenn die timerliste beim runterfahren gelöscht wird, oder wenn sie garnicht gespeichert wird, woher weiss die dbox wann sie wieder hochfahren soll???
denn wenn ich einen timer programmiere, anschließen in den deep standby ausschalte, schaltet sich die dbox SELBSTÄNDIG zur angegebener uhrzeit ein (selbstverständlich mit der angegebenen vorlaufzeit von bei mir 5 minuten), aber sonst nichts (keine umschaltung auf den richtigen sender, keine aufnahme)! und die liste ist natürlich weg.
ciao.
denn wenn ich einen timer programmiere, anschließen in den deep standby ausschalte, schaltet sich die dbox SELBSTÄNDIG zur angegebener uhrzeit ein (selbstverständlich mit der angegebenen vorlaufzeit von bei mir 5 minuten), aber sonst nichts (keine umschaltung auf den richtigen sender, keine aufnahme)! und die liste ist natürlich weg.
ciao.
philips, sat: astra19°+eutel13°, avia600, neutrino, alexW1.6.8, cramfs 18.02.03
Nur geraten:Tom hat geschrieben:die frage wäre, wenn die timerliste beim runterfahren gelöscht wird, oder wenn sie garnicht gespeichert wird, woher weiss die dbox wann sie wieder hochfahren soll???
Beim Runterfahren "sagt" der timerd der Box (besser irgendeinem Chip in der BOX) "wach um xx:xx wieder auf" und *außerdem* wird die Timerliste gespeichert (was fehlschlägt).
Um xx:xx weckt der Chip die BOX un der nun gestartete Timerd findet keine Timerliste und macht deshalb garnichts.
cu
usul
-
- Interessierter
- Beiträge: 96
- Registriert: Mittwoch 29. Mai 2002, 13:34
aaah ja.
das heisst jetzt müssten wir jemanden finden
der das netterweise entweder wieder aktiviert (ich glaub das ging schon mal), oder neu einbaut, oder uns einen workaround anbietet...
ciao.
-> wird die liste eigentlicht gelöscht, oder garnicht erst gespeichert??
das heisst jetzt müssten wir jemanden finden
der das netterweise entweder wieder aktiviert (ich glaub das ging schon mal), oder neu einbaut, oder uns einen workaround anbietet...
ciao.
-> wird die liste eigentlicht gelöscht, oder garnicht erst gespeichert??
philips, sat: astra19°+eutel13°, avia600, neutrino, alexW1.6.8, cramfs 18.02.03
-
- Developer
- Beiträge: 867
- Registriert: Mittwoch 14. August 2002, 19:50
Hi,
die Timerliste wird beim runterfahren nur gespeichert, wenn sich etwas geändert hat, was noch nicht gespeichert wurde. Ansonsten wird Sie bei jeder Änderung gespeichert. Zum Wakeup aus dem Deep Standby wird ein interner Timer des Frontprozessor verwendet. Dieser wird vor dem runterfahren auf eine bestimmtes Zeitinterval gesetzt und holt die Box nach Ablauf dieses Intervalls wieder aus dem Standby.
Die alten Timer werden bei Neustart übrigens erst gelesen, wenn die Box die aktuelle Uhrzeit hat, davor arbeitet der Timerd auch gar nicht. Ohne korrekte Uhrzeit würde ja sonst das Chaos losbrechen, d.h. erst wenn ihr auch in der Info/LCD die Uhrzeit seht kommen die timer. Veraltete Timer werden beim Start gelöscht.
Im Log sieht man im Übrigen wieviel timer er speichert....
Eine weitere gute Debugmöglichkeit ist vor start des timerd die timerd.conf zu sichern. Wenn die Timer dann wirklich mal weg sind, kann man anahand der Sicherung sehen, on Sie nicht richtig gespeichert wurden, oder ob sie der timerd beim start nicht richtig geladen hat...
also einfach mal in start_neutrino die zeile
cp /var/tuxbox/config/timerd.conf /var/tuxbox/config/timer.save
vor den Start des timerd einbauen und bei Timerverlust nachschauen.
Ich vermute das Problem eher bei der Uhrzeit beim Start, z.b. wenn ein Sender keine Zeit sendet, wartet der timerd so lange, bis auf einen Sender geschalten wird, der die Uhrzeit überträgt. Oder der sectionsd (das Sorgenkind) behauptet er häbe die Zeit gestellt und hat das noch gar nicht (Zeit evtl noch in der Zukunft) -> Damit wären veile Timer veraltet und würden gelöscht....
Dies kann man im Übrigen ganz gut am Zeitstempel der timerd.conf sehen: Einfach mal nach dem Start, wenn die Timer mal wieder weg sind, Größe und Zeitstempel der timerd.conf nachschauen.
Eure Ergebnisse könnt ihr dann hier posten...
Zwen
die Timerliste wird beim runterfahren nur gespeichert, wenn sich etwas geändert hat, was noch nicht gespeichert wurde. Ansonsten wird Sie bei jeder Änderung gespeichert. Zum Wakeup aus dem Deep Standby wird ein interner Timer des Frontprozessor verwendet. Dieser wird vor dem runterfahren auf eine bestimmtes Zeitinterval gesetzt und holt die Box nach Ablauf dieses Intervalls wieder aus dem Standby.
Die alten Timer werden bei Neustart übrigens erst gelesen, wenn die Box die aktuelle Uhrzeit hat, davor arbeitet der Timerd auch gar nicht. Ohne korrekte Uhrzeit würde ja sonst das Chaos losbrechen, d.h. erst wenn ihr auch in der Info/LCD die Uhrzeit seht kommen die timer. Veraltete Timer werden beim Start gelöscht.
Im Log sieht man im Übrigen wieviel timer er speichert....
Eine weitere gute Debugmöglichkeit ist vor start des timerd die timerd.conf zu sichern. Wenn die Timer dann wirklich mal weg sind, kann man anahand der Sicherung sehen, on Sie nicht richtig gespeichert wurden, oder ob sie der timerd beim start nicht richtig geladen hat...
also einfach mal in start_neutrino die zeile
cp /var/tuxbox/config/timerd.conf /var/tuxbox/config/timer.save
vor den Start des timerd einbauen und bei Timerverlust nachschauen.
Ich vermute das Problem eher bei der Uhrzeit beim Start, z.b. wenn ein Sender keine Zeit sendet, wartet der timerd so lange, bis auf einen Sender geschalten wird, der die Uhrzeit überträgt. Oder der sectionsd (das Sorgenkind) behauptet er häbe die Zeit gestellt und hat das noch gar nicht (Zeit evtl noch in der Zukunft) -> Damit wären veile Timer veraltet und würden gelöscht....
Dies kann man im Übrigen ganz gut am Zeitstempel der timerd.conf sehen: Einfach mal nach dem Start, wenn die Timer mal wieder weg sind, Größe und Zeitstempel der timerd.conf nachschauen.
Eure Ergebnisse könnt ihr dann hier posten...
Zwen
-
- Interessierter
- Beiträge: 40
- Registriert: Dienstag 12. März 2002, 07:09
Hallo!
So, nachdem ich die Box mal fast 12 Stunden stromlos hatte, habe ich die Box neu geflasht und siehe da, jetzt geht auch wieder mit der Timerliste. Warum auch immer...
Von dem Image (18.Feb.03) bin ich ja jetzt richtig begeistert, wenn nicht das "Elend" mit den hängenden Sectionsd wäre. Dieser tritt bei mir nach ca. 6 Stunden Dauerbetrieb auf und dann hilft nur noch für einige Zeit (2 Stunden reichen bei meiner Nokia Box) den Netzstecker zu ziehen und zu warten... Danach beginnt das Spiel von vorne. Ich hoffe das es hier bald eine Lösung gibt.
Gruss René
So, nachdem ich die Box mal fast 12 Stunden stromlos hatte, habe ich die Box neu geflasht und siehe da, jetzt geht auch wieder mit der Timerliste. Warum auch immer...
Von dem Image (18.Feb.03) bin ich ja jetzt richtig begeistert, wenn nicht das "Elend" mit den hängenden Sectionsd wäre. Dieser tritt bei mir nach ca. 6 Stunden Dauerbetrieb auf und dann hilft nur noch für einige Zeit (2 Stunden reichen bei meiner Nokia Box) den Netzstecker zu ziehen und zu warten... Danach beginnt das Spiel von vorne. Ich hoffe das es hier bald eine Lösung gibt.
Gruss René
(Nokia Kabel 2*I, Avia500 und Sagem 1*I, Avia 600)
-
- Einsteiger
- Beiträge: 389
- Registriert: Montag 20. Januar 2003, 01:54
-
- Interessierter
- Beiträge: 96
- Registriert: Mittwoch 29. Mai 2002, 13:34
-
- Interessierter
- Beiträge: 96
- Registriert: Mittwoch 29. Mai 2002, 13:34
... muss ich denn alles verstehen??? -> nein ich muss nicht, und ich will auch nicht... ;-)
ich hab mal kurzerhand das baseimage 168 nochmals geflasht
und cramfs vom 18.02 nochmals eingespielt alle meine einstellungen
vorgenommen und wie von geisterhand ist der timer wieder da
UND er schein sogar zu funktionieren
... wollte ich nur bemerkt haben....
nichts desto trotz vielen dank für eure mühe...
ciao tom
ich hab mal kurzerhand das baseimage 168 nochmals geflasht
und cramfs vom 18.02 nochmals eingespielt alle meine einstellungen
vorgenommen und wie von geisterhand ist der timer wieder da
UND er schein sogar zu funktionieren
... wollte ich nur bemerkt haben....
nichts desto trotz vielen dank für eure mühe...
ciao tom
philips, sat: astra19°+eutel13°, avia600, neutrino, alexW1.6.8, cramfs 18.02.03
-
- Developer
- Beiträge: 867
- Registriert: Mittwoch 14. August 2002, 19:50
-
- Tuxboxer
- Beiträge: 2067
- Registriert: Mittwoch 6. März 2002, 15:29
Also ich konnte bis dato (tot toi toi) keinerlei Timer-"Alzheimer" mehr ausmachen (getestet seit 19.02). Meine Timer-Liste hatte dabei zwischenzeitl. eine Grösse von 19kByte erreicht (Jaja, ich streame z.Zt. viel Discovery, die gehn ja immer nur max. 30,45,60 mins. ) Hierbei fuhr/fährt die Box jeweils aus dem Deep-Standby rauf-und runter. Keinerlei Probleme meinerseits mehr feststellbar.Zwen hat geschrieben:Schwer zu sagen... Vielleicht falsche protections des verzeichnisses ...Tom hat geschrieben:na das ist ja lustig: die datei var/tuxbox/config/timerd.conf
wird bei mir nach dem speichern eines neuen timers garnicht angelegt...
Getestest auf Philips, cramfs 18.02.